Why Are My Glasses So Expensive? Decoding the Price Tag

Ever wondered why your frames cost a considerable amount? The price tag on your new glasses can feel significant, but there's more to it than just the lenses. Several factors contribute to the overall expense , from the materials used to the skill of the professionals involved. Let's analyze what’s driving up those numbers.

  • Frame Selection: Designer companies command a premium. Luxury materials like titanium, acetate, or unique designs increase the price. Generic or budget-friendly options will, of course, be less costly .
  • Lens Technology: Single-vision lenses are usually the least pricey , but progressives, bifocals, or lenses with features like anti-glare, blue light filtering, or photochromic (transitioning) capabilities increase to the expense.
  • Manufacturing & Lab Fees: Accurate prescriptions require exact lens grinding and shaping , processes that involve specialized equipment and skilled technicians . These lab charges are reflected to the customer.
  • Professional Services: An assessment, fitting, and adjustments by an professional are important for proper vision and well-being, and their time are valued accordingly.

Understanding these elements can help you make smart choices and potentially find options that fit your financial plan .
